June 20 – Dowtown After Dinner
If you’re tired of sitting at home doing nothing on the weekends then please join us for Downtown after Dinner in Paducah’s Historic downtown.
Invite friends and family to dinner at one of Paducah's favorite downtown restaurants. Then grab homemade ice cream on Broadway and stick around for six blocks of live outdoor entertainment!
